The travel seasons of White Sulphur Springs
Trips to White Sulphur Springs show no change in popularity throughout the year. The peak season to visit is from June to August, with July being the highest month. Off-peak season starts from October to December, and November sees the least travelers.
White Sulphur Springs has something in store for you whenever you visit. December is the coldest month of the year, while July is hottest, with average temperatures up to 64.8 degrees Fahrenheit. The wettest month in White Sulphur Springs is June, so pack accordingly.
![]() | ![]() | ![]() | ![]() |
January | 18.0°F (-7.8°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ny |
February | 18.0°F (-7.8°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Cloudy |
March | 28.0°F (-2.2°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ny |
April | 34.9°F (1.6°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
May | 46.0°F (7.8°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
June | 55.4°F (13.0°C) | Light Rain | Mostly Sunny |
July | 64.8°F (18.2°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Sunny |
August | 63.5°F (17.5°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Sunny |
September | 54.9°F (12.7°C) | Light Rain | Sunny |
October | 39.4°F (4.1°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ny |
November | 26.1°F (-3.3°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ny |
December | 16.7°F (-8.5°C) | No Rain (Dry) | Mostly Sunny |
